Subbscribe v1 was previously listed on Product Hunt as a jQuery plugin that required some Javascript voodoo, but the new version includes a web interface, twitter login, embed snippets and colour themes.
The biggest challenge was Subbscribe being a jQuery plugin to begin with. Many people who wanted to install it on their website, didn’t know how to do so. At first, I wasn’t planning on building a web interface for it, but rather update the plugin regularly. After many emails requesting help with installing it (months after it was originally launched on PH) I decided to turn it into a mini-product with a web interface that will be more accessible to people with no coding skills. And thus, version 2 was born :)
